Breaking: The Los Angeles Lakers acquire Markieff Morris, Maxi Kleber, and Luka Dončić from the Dallas Mavericks.

In a monumental move that has sent shockwaves throughout the NBA, the Los Angeles Lakers have acquired superstar guard Luka Dončić, along with forwards Maxi Kleber and Markieff Morris, from the Dallas Mavericks. In exchange, the Mavericks receive All-Star forward Anthony Davis, guard Max Christie, and a 2029 first-round draft pick. The Utah Jazz also participated in this three-team trade, obtaining guard Jalen Hood-Schifino and two second-round picks.

 Trade Details:
  • Los Angeles Lakers Receive:
    • Luka Dončić
    • Maxi Kleber
    • Markieff Morris
  • Dallas Mavericks Receive:
    • Anthony Davis
    • Max Christie
    • 2029 first-round pick
  • Utah Jazz Receive:
    • Jalen Hood-Schifino
    • 2025 second-round pick from Mavericks
    • 2025 second-round pick from Lakers

This trade, finalized on February 2, 2025, is being hailed as one of the most significant and unexpected in NBA history, marking the first time two reigning All-NBA players have been exchanged midseason.

Lakers’ Perspective:

For the Lakers, acquiring Luka Dončić represents a strategic move to secure a generational talent who can lead the franchise into the future. Dončić, a 25-year-old Slovenian phenom, has already established himself as one of the league’s premier players, known for his exceptional scoring, playmaking, and basketball IQ. Pairing him with LeBron James creates a formidable duo that promises to elevate the Lakers’ championship aspirations.

Lakers’ General Manager Rob Pelinka expressed his enthusiasm, stating, “Luka’s unique skill set and competitive spirit align perfectly with our vision for the team’s future. We’re committed to building a championship-caliber roster around him.”

The addition of Maxi Kleber and Markieff Morris provides the Lakers with versatile forwards who can contribute on both ends of the floor. Kleber’s defensive prowess and three-point shooting complement Morris’s veteran experience and toughness, bolstering the team’s depth.

Mavericks’ Perspective:

The Mavericks’ decision to trade Dončić was met with widespread surprise and criticism, given his status as the franchise cornerstone. General Manager Nico Harrison defended the move, emphasizing a strategic shift towards enhancing the team’s defense. “I believe that defense wins championships,” Harrison stated.

Acquiring Anthony Davis provides the Mavericks with a dominant frontcourt presence. Davis, a 31-year-old eight-time All-Star, is renowned for his defensive versatility and scoring ability. His partnership with guard Kyrie Irving aims to establish a dynamic inside-outside combination.

However, the trade also signifies the end of an era for Dallas. Dončić, who joined the Mavericks as a teenager from Slovenia, had become a beloved figure in the community. In an emotional letter to fans, Dončić wrote, “I thought I would spend my entire career here… Dallas will always feel like home.”

League-Wide Reactions:

The trade has elicited strong reactions from players, fans, and analysts alike. Kansas City Chiefs quarterback and Texas native Patrick Mahomes expressed his shock on social media, stating he felt “sick” about the trade.

Within the Mavericks’ organization, the move has been met with disbelief. Players expressed mixed emotions, grappling with the departure of a teammate while preparing to integrate new members into the roster. The team’s first game post-trade resulted in a 144-101 loss to the Cleveland Cavaliers, highlighting the challenges of adjusting to a revamped lineup.

Future Implications:

For the Lakers, the acquisition of Dončić signals a commitment to both immediate and long-term success. Dončić’s youth and talent position him as a potential successor to LeBron James, ensuring the franchise remains competitive in the years to come.

The Mavericks, on the other hand, are betting on Anthony Davis to lead a new chapter in the team’s history. The success of this gamble will depend on Davis’s ability to stay healthy and mesh with his new teammates.

As the NBA season progresses, all eyes will be on how these seismic changes impact the dynamics of the Western Conference and the league at large.
